Notice Title

Potential provision of a new build extension to the existing Kent & Canterbury Hospital

Notice Description

This notice is to alert the market to the progress of the procurement for the new hospital extension at the Kent and Canterbury site (the Project), as communicated in Contracts Finder notice reference tender_295774/1031518. This notice is not being used to commence any public procurement process, of any kind. The Trust is seeking to alert the market to the impending issue of the Contract Notice (anticipated launch date 19th August 2022). Additional information: Interested organisations should note that public consultation has not yet been carried out. Interested organisations will be required to respond to the Selection Questionnaire (SQ) and, if successful at that stage, invited to participate in dialogue on Outline Solutions in order to allow the Trust to understand the viability and deliverability of the Project. The procurement process will be paused following receipt of Outline Solutions to enable the Trust to carry out public consultation. The procurement process will only restart if the Trust is satisfied that the Project is viable and deliverable and is the preferred option following public consultation. In order to ensure the deliverability of the Project if awarded, as part of the SQ, the Trust will require interested organisations to demonstrate appropriate financial standing. Further details will be included in the SQ (which will be available once the Contract Notice has been published), but the Trust is keen to highlight certain requirements to enable interested parties additional time to consider their approach: 1. The Trust will require bidders to meet a turnover threshold of PS350m Interested organisations can meet this from their own resources, through forming a consortium or by relying on key subcontractors. Whilst, in accordance with good practice, the Trust will have some discretion to take account of mitigating factors where a bidder does not meet the threshold, the Trust's concern will be to ensure that any appointed organisation is able to deliver and stand behind the Hospital Shell and Core Works, which have an estimated value in excess of PS200m. Therefore, interested organisations are advised to ensure that they can meet the turnover threshold, either alone or with other, named organisations (such as the construction contractor or any housing providers or house builders). 2. Identification of the intended construction contractor for the Hospital Shell and Core Works. Regardless of whether an interested organisation intends to rely on the capacity of the construction contractor to meet the turnover threshold, the Trust will require interested organisations to confirm the identity of the intended construction contractor and to provide financial information for that organisation (or to confirm that they will be carrying out the construction works, as the case may be). This financial information will be assessed as part of the Trust's holistic review of the financial risk associated with a bidder's proposed bid/contract structure. Further details will be set out in the SQ. Interested organisations should note that when naming other organisations as consortium members or subcontractors, they will be required to provide evidence that the named organisation has agreed to be put forward for the project in that capacity. Further details will be included in the SQ.
